ASTM A182 Grade F5 vs. ASTM A182 Grade F12 Class 1

Both ASTM A182 grade F5 and ASTM A182 grade F12 class 1 are iron alloys. Both are furnished in the annealed condition. They have a very high 96% of their average alloy composition in common.

For each property being compared, the top bar is ASTM A182 grade F5 and the bottom bar is ASTM A182 grade F12 class 1.
